Union Finance And Corporate Affairs Minister Nirmala Sitharaman Describes Sikkim As ‘Understated’

Union Finance and Corporate Affairs Minister Nirmala Sitharaman described Sikkim as ‘understated’ with a modest concentration on the welfare of its residents on the second day of her vsit.

It needs to be mentioned Nirmala Sitharaman met several Sikkim businesses that had put up special shops for her.

The Finance Minister stated, ”Sikkim is an understated state where a lot of work is being done covertly without making a fuss.”

“I observed a lot of locally owned small businesses that are focused on serving the needs of the community and do not care where the raw materials are sourced. The outstanding products on exhibit are a direct result of these businesses producing their own raw materials,” the Minister added.

Furthermore, the Finance Minister took part in a NABARD outreach event that was attended by Chief Minister Prem Singh Golay and several other dignitaries.

“I noted that Sikkim has a substantial amount of female participation in economic endeavours and self-help groups, which is admirable,” the Minister remarked.
